RPAS 2025 Speaker Bio




Andrew Jansen

Office of the Chief Remote Pilot

DCCEEW

Andrew is the Science Operations Lead within the Office of the Chief Remote Pilot, Department of Climate Change, Energy, the Environment and Water, and leads the translation of applied science and research into innovative operational tools for environmental monitoring. He is an applied scientists with over a decade of experience across academia and government. His expertise extends to using a range of technologies including drones and advanced sensors with deep learning to deliver real-time edge analytics. Andrew focuses on high profile complex environmental problems that require collaboration with diverse stakeholders with the potential to scale across large areas or similar applications. More recently he has been building cloud and AI capability across teams in Parks Australia to derive insights from drone and camera trap datasets and conducts field experiments in data collection in some of Australia’s iconic joint-managed National Parks.
